Your role The Site Engineer II position is a contributing member to the site level Data Center Operations team assigned to one or more of our data center properties reporting directly to the Manager Engineering Operations. The Site Engineer II will have experience in mission critical infrastructure, including Generators, UPS Systems, HVAC Systems, Fire/Life Safety Systems, BMS Systems, and CMMS systems. It is expected that the Site Engineer I candidate has expertise in either electrical work or mechanical work and it would be expected that he/she would be competent in the area of non expertise. The responsibilities of the Site Engineer II are: to contribute to the daily site operation, including creation and modification of site operating procedures, contribute to creation of change management tickets, creation of timely incident reporting, site maintenance and repairs/inspections to help ensure Digital Realty’s data center operations achieve the highest level of availability. What You’ll Do Gain a complete understanding of the following DLR and site related items: Facility layout and operation of MEP systems and the ability to illustrate site specific system one-lines with good accuracy. Equipment nomenclature standards and equipment locations Facility drawings and equipment specifications Equipment sequence of operations (SOO’s), standard operating procedures (SOP’s), and emergency operating procedures (EOP’s). Customer SLA’s and engineering specific lease obligations critical to data center operations. Facility top 20 EOP’s. BMS alarm functionality, alarm escalation/acknowledgement, and ability to extract data and trends DLR event management, event escalation, and incident reporting procedures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S), including the ability to create, edit, implement, and close change management work orders. Create/edit/resolve/close incident reports following a site incident Maintenance and Operations Standards Digital Realty’s Environmental and Occupational Health and Safety standards Gain a complete understanding of all aspects of data center operations including the operation, maintenance and repair of all mission critical equipment and systems supporting a 24x7 data center operation to achieve 100% uptime and 100% compliance with all customer SLAs. Supervision of construction activity and installations as required. Ability to be the executor in the site specific change management processes including the creation of Method of Procedures (MOPs) for low risk preventative maintenance and repairs as well as the oversight of those maintenances as they are carried out. Ability to effectively troubleshoot site mechanical and electrical systems. Ability to respond to unplanned events without immediate supervision. Ability to efficiently complete rounds/inspections and to detect anomalies during those rounds. Develop or improve SOPs for site specific equipment. Gain a good understanding and knowledge of the local customers business and datacenter operation. Support various accreditation initiatives, including, but not limited to, SSAE16, SOC2, ISO 27001, etc. as may be required by Digital Realty. Complete DLR Critical Awareness Training What You’ll Need At least 3 year of experience in mission critical facilities operating / engineering or equivalent equipment experience including assets associated with mission critical engineering relevant to the specific site. (UPS, HVAC, generators, fire/life safety systems). Hands-on electrical or mechanical skill and competence in the area of non-expertise (for example, electrical expertise with mechanical competence, or vice-versa). Strong knowledge of various UPS Systems and architectures. Strong knowledge of various cooling systems and architectures. Strong understanding of infrastructure redundancy configurations and equipment and their risks (N+1, 2N, ATS/ STS, Failover Scenarios) Strong knowledge of energy efficiency principals. Strong interpersonal, presentation and communication skills. Ability to respond effectively, verbally in writing to sensitive issues, complex inquiries or complaints. Detail Oriented with strong organizational skills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el and Outlook and familiarity with Microsoft Project, Adobe Acrobat, Visio or AutoCad Basic understanding of emergency situations and escalation processes. Strong understanding of Computerized Maintenance Management Systems (CMMS), Data Center Infrastructure Management (DCIM), and power metering systems Lift and handle up to 50 pounds Bend, stoop, and stretch as required for placement and retrieval of network devices, materials, or equipment Work under a raised data center floor Climb ladders (up to 16 feet) to reach plenum spaces A Bit About Us Digital Realty brings companies and data together by delivering the full spectrum of data center, colocation and interconnection solutions.
